#06bb8a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#06bb8a is composed of 2.4% red, 73.3% green and 54.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 26.2%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 163.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 37.8%. #06bb8a color hex could be obtained by blending #0cffff with #007715.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#06bb8a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#06bb8a has RGB values of R:6, G:187, B:138 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.26,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 441226.

Shades and Tints of #06bb8a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01100c is the darkest color, while #fcf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#06bb8a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6261 is the less saturated color, while #06bb8a is the most saturated one.
